Output 3cf89b6d87820d6f21976b59104e59814ac61b772f586e0b044f311c74c77ad4:1

value
1018543
script pubkey
OP_0 OP_PUSHBYTES_20 80e506e54c4bcf618aa2c2a79236b616381fb15c
address
bc1qsrjsde2vf08krz4zc2neyd4kzcuplv2u0jj7z7
transaction
3cf89b6d87820d6f21976b59104e59814ac61b772f586e0b044f311c74c77ad4
spent
true